Expert Tips for Creating a Positive Environment for Child Behavior Management

― Advertisement ―


Creating a positive environment for child behavior management is essential for fostering healthy development and overall well-being. When children are surrounded by positivity, they are more likely to thrive and exhibit positive behaviors. However, creating such an environment can be challenging, especially when dealing with challenging behaviors or difficult situations. To help parents, teachers, and caregivers navigate this important task, here are some expert tips for creating a positive environment for child behavior management.

Set Clear Expectations and Boundaries

One of the first steps in creating a positive environment for child behavior management is setting clear expectations and boundaries. Children thrive when they know what is expected of them and what is considered acceptable behavior. Establishing and communicating rules and expectations in a positive and consistent manner will help children understand what is required of them and feel secure in their environment. It is important to be clear about consequences for noncompliance, while also providing opportunities for positive reinforcement when children meet or exceed expectations.

Model Positive Behavior

Children learn by example, and they are constantly observing the behavior of the adults around them. Therefore, it is important for parents, teachers, and caregivers to model positive behavior and communication. This means practicing patience, empathy, and understanding, as well as demonstrating healthy problem-solving skills and interpersonal relationships. By modeling positive behavior, adults can help create a culture of respect, kindness, and cooperation, which will positively influence the behavior of the children in their care.

Provide Opportunities for Social-Emotional Learning

Social-emotional learning (SEL) is the process through which children acquire and apply the knowledge, skills, and attitudes necessary to understand and manage emotions, set and achieve positive goals, feel and show empathy for others, establish and maintain positive relationships, and make responsible decisions. Providing opportunities for SEL can have a profound impact on child behavior management. This can include activities that promote self-awareness, self-regulation, social awareness, relationship skills, and responsible decision-making.

Create a Safe and Supportive Environment

Children thrive in environments where they feel safe, supported, and valued. Creating a safe and supportive environment can be achieved by establishing a sense of belonging, providing opportunities for children to express themselves, and fostering a culture of mutual respect and understanding. This can be accomplished through open communication, active listening, and validation of children’s feelings and experiences.

Promote Positive Reinforcement and Encouragement

Positive reinforcement and encouragement are powerful tools for shaping child behavior. By acknowledging and rewarding positive behaviors, children are more likely to repeat them. This can include verbal praise, rewards, or privileges for demonstrating desired behaviors. When children feel acknowledged and appreciated for their efforts, they are more likely to feel motivated and empowered to continue exhibiting positive behaviors.

Seek Professional Support When Needed

Creating a positive environment for child behavior management can be challenging, and there may be times when additional support is needed. It can be helpful to seek guidance from child development professionals, such as pediatricians, psychologists, or child behavior specialists, who can provide personalized strategies and interventions to address specific behavioral challenges.

In conclusion, creating a positive environment for child behavior management is crucial for nurturing healthy social, emotional, and behavioral development. By setting clear expectations, modeling positive behavior, providing opportunities for social-emotional learning, creating a safe and supportive environment, promoting positive reinforcement and encouragement, and seeking professional support when needed, adults can help children thrive and exhibit positive behaviors. With these expert tips, parents, teachers, and caregivers can create a nurturing and empowering environment for children to grow and thrive.
